What trucks have Cummins in them?

What trucks have Cummins in them?

The Cummins 6.7L Turbo Diesel engine is available in RAM 2500 and 3500 Heavy-Duty pickup trucks and RAM 3500, 4500 and 5500 Chassis cabs. Approximately 75% of all RAM 2500 and 3500 Heavy-Duty pickup owners choose the optional Cummins Turbo Diesel.

When did Cummins start making engines for Dodge trucks?

Sales were low, and Dodge needed an answer. In 1989, Dodge partnered with Cummins, incorporating a 5.9L 12-Valve Cummins engine into the D/W 250 and 350 trucks. The first generation Cummins engine single-handedly saved Dodge’s truck line-up, and gave them the ability to compete with Ford and GM.

What kind of engine does a Dodge truck have?

When the 5.9L 12-Valve Cummins engine was introduced to Dodge’s D/W truck lineup, it created a new standard for OEM diesel performance. The 1st Gen 5.9L Cummins had unique specs never before seen on a diesel pickup truck, including a Holset fixed geometry turbocharger and direct fuel injection.
